The Favorite Series system was only used here and in SRW D. Basically, mechas have a select number of upgrade slots, which will vary. By selection a series as Favorite, as the game tells you, they'll receive a multiplier to EXP and money gained, and more upgrade slots. These carry over on NG+, so with enough playthroughs, every one will be a Favorite.

Usually, people choose the OG series in the first playthrough, since it's what the protagonist and their mecha falls under. Not to mention they get the highest bonus of 1.5 multipliers and 15 slots.
